Things to Do in Egilsstadir

Egilsstadir is the largest town in East Iceland and a gateway to fjords, waterfalls and remote wilderness.

Popular Categories

Top Highlights

  • Visit Hengifoss waterfall
  • Explore Studlagil Canyon
  • Drive the Eastfjords scenic route
  • Relax in geothermal baths

Best Time to Visit

Summer for road travel and hiking; shoulder seasons for quieter fjords.

Complete Travel Guide to Egilsstadir

Egilsstadir is the largest town in East Iceland and a gateway to fjords, waterfalls and remote wilderness.

Did You Know?

  • East Iceland is known for its peaceful fjords.
  • Wild reindeer live in this region.
  • Egilsstadir sits near Lake Lagarfljot.

Top Things to Do

  • Visit Hengifoss waterfall
  • Explore Studlagil Canyon
  • Drive the Eastfjords scenic route

Hidden Gems

  • Hallormsstadaskogur forest
  • Vok Baths geothermal spa
